区块链密码共识原理及其作用
网络 阅读: 2024-04-09 22:30:35
什么是区块链密码共识原理?
区块链密码共识原理是指在区块链网络中,通过一种分布式共识算法,使得所有节点就某个事务或事件达成一致的过程。在传统的分布式系统中,由于缺乏一个可信任的第三方机构,如银行,节点之间的信任问题一直是一个难题。区块链通过共识原理解决了这个问题,使得网络中的节点能够以安全的方式达成共识,对于区块链技术的应用具有重要意义。
区块链密码共识原理的作用是什么?
区块链密码共识原理的作用主要有两个方面:
- 保证网络安全性:通过共识机制,防止恶意节点的攻击和双重支付问题的发生,确保了区块链网络的安全性。
- 实现分布式的一致性:通过共识机制,所有节点能够就某个事务或事件达成一致,确保了区块链网络的可靠性和可信度。
区块链密码共识原理的类型有哪些?
目前,常见的区块链密码共识原理包括以下几种:
- 工作量证明(Proof of Work,简称PoW):比特币使用的共识算法,通过计算复杂的数学谜题来获得记账权。
- 权益证明(Proof of Stake,简称PoS):以持有币数为依据,选择记账权的共识算法。
- 权威证明(Proof of Authority,简称PoA):通过选择具有合法身份的可信任节点作为验证人来达成共识。
- 股份证明(Proof of Stake with Delegated Proof of Stake,简称PoS with DPoS):将权益证明与委托机制相结合,由持币者选举代理节点来进行记账。
工作量证明和权益证明的区别是什么?
工作量证明和权益证明是区块链常见的两种共识算法,其区别主要体现在以下几个方面:
- 计算资源需求:工作量证明需要节点消耗大量的计算资源进行数学计算,而权益证明则是根据节点持有的货币数量来选择记账权。
- 能源消耗:工作量证明需要大量能源进行计算,因此能源消耗较大,而权益证明在计算上相对节省能源。
- 共识速度:由于工作量证明需要较多的计算,因此共识速度相对较慢;而权益证明由于不需要大量计算,共识速度较快。
- 安全性:工作量证明由于计算复杂性高,更难以攻击,因此安全性较强;权益证明是根据货币持有量选择记账节点,攻击成本较低。
区块链密码共识原理在实际应用中的意义是什么?
区块链密码共识原理在实际应用中具有重要的意义:
- 去中心化:共识原理使得区块链网络可以去除中心化的信任机构,降低了系统的中心风险。
- 可信度和可靠性:共识原理确保了区块链网络中的数据一致且不可篡改,提高了系统的可信度和可靠性。
- 安全性:共识原理减少了恶意攻击和双重支付等问题,提升了区块链网络的安全性。
- 智能合约:共识原理的应用使得区块链可以支持智能合约的执行,提供更多的应用场景。
本文 原创,转载保留链接!网址:https://licai.bangqike.com/lzs/450404.html
声明
1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;3.作者投稿可能会经我们编辑修改或补充。








